How to prepare for your first visit?


✅ What to Bring

 - Photo ID
 - Insurance card (if using insurance)
 - Doctor’s referral or prescription (if applicable)
 - List of medications you’re currently taking
 - Any relevant medical records (imaging reports, surgical history, etc.)
 - Completed Online or Paper intake forms (if you received them in advance – or arrive 15–20 minutes early to fill them out in person)

👕 What to Wear

 - Comfortable, loose-fitting clothes that allow easy movement (e.g., gym wear)
 - Athletic shoes or sneakers
 - If we’re treating a specific area (like your knee, shoulder, or back), wear clothing that makes it easy for us to access and assess that area

📝 What to Expect

 - A friendly welcome and check-in process
   - A private, one-on-one session with your physical therapist:
   - We’ll talk about your pain or symptoms, medical history, and goals
   - You’ll get a movement assessment and likely some hands-on treatment
   - We’ll start building your personalized care plan
 - You’ll leave knowing exactly what comes next
